First Impressions
Bound by Destiny is the fifth installment in the Ravage MC Bound series. I really had no idea what I was getting into with this one if I am being honest. I wish that I had done some research on the content of this story before jumping right in. Most of her books, you can easily just jump into. But this one has some tropes that may be difficult for some readers and you may want to know beforehand before just jumping into this one. I almost DNF'd this book because I was not a fan of the first half of the story. I was really hoping that this would be Micah's story but it definitely felt a bit off. I do know that we get his full story later in the series.

What I Loved
So there were some aspects that I really enjoyed. The plot of the story outside of the romance was very intriguing. We see some character growth from all characters involved but most especially Micah and Emery. I really enjoyed the chemistry that grows between Jacks and Emery, it was so fun to witness it grow throughout the story. We also see the relationship between Micah and MC and how tense that is. To be honest I don't even remember what he did that was so wrong when he was young, but we do see him face up to the consequences and make some choices that I think in the long run will make him a better man. And even though at first you want Micah and Emery to be together, once it gets to the later half of the story, you can see how together Emery and Jacks become together in this one. Their chemistry and connection is powerful and poginant at times and you really feel how they are "it" for each other.

What I Struggled With
The love triangle and how the MC treats Micah, most especially his father. I am not a fan in how these MC members treat their kids. I will never enjoy reading a love triangle and this one I wasn't able to mentally prepare for and it was just written in a way that wasn't going to endear me much.
